Abstract

The invention provides a vehicular terminal for vehicle supervision, comprising a wireless transceiver module, an interface module, a GPS module, a central processing unit and a prompting unit. The central processing unit is used for: reading path setting information from a first external storage medium after receiving a download command and updating the status of a specific status bit; sending the specific status bit to a first base station after the first base station is switched in to report the current status of the vehicular terminal; turning on the path intercomparison function after receiving the turn-on command sent by the first base station, updating the status of the specific status bit, starting determining the advancing path of the vehicle according to the vehicle position information received by the GPS module, and comparing the advancing path of the vehicle with the preset path to determine whether the advancing path of the vehicle is abnormal or not; in case of the abnormity of the advancing path of the vehicle, controlling the prompting unit to send a prompting message to a driver to remind the driver of the abnormity of the advancing path. The invention also discloses a vehicle supervision system and a vehicle supervision method.

Embodiment
For making those skilled in the art understand the present invention better, the car-mounted terminal that is used for the vehicle supervision provided by the invention is specified below in conjunction with concrete embodiment.
Fig. 1 shows a kind of car-mounted terminal 100 that is used for vehicle supervision, and this car-mounted terminal 100 mainly comprises: one is used for being used for the Tip element S15 that interface module S12, through the way of contact and outside transmission information is used to receive GPS module S13, a CPU S14 and a transmission information under the control of CPU S14 of the vehicle position information that GPS transmits through radio receiving transmitting module S11, one that wireless transmission method and base station or miscellaneous equipment transmit information.
Wherein, the major function that CPU S14 realized comprises: when receiving download command, from first exterior storage medium, read set path information, upgrade the state of particular state position then; After inserting first base station, said particular state position is sent to first base station to report the current state of car-mounted terminal; After receiving the open command that send first base station, open path comparison function; Upgrade the state of said particular state position; The vehicle position information that beginning receives according to GPS module S13 is confirmed the travel path of vehicle, and whether the travel path that the travel path and the set path of vehicle are compared with definite vehicle takes place unusually; Take place at the travel path of vehicle that control Tip element S15 sends information to the driver when unusual, take place unusual with prompting driver travel path.
Here, the storage medium of the managerial personnel of customs being held is referred to as first exterior storage medium.
In concrete enforcement; For car-mounted terminal can both be communicated through the control desk of wireless mode and garden at each bayonet socket place of garden, therefore can utilize any one technology that can set up the micro radio network to form a small-sized wireless network at the bayonet socket place of garden.The concrete implementation of radio receiving transmitting module S11 should be adapted to this radio network technique.For example, if utilize the Zigbee technology to form a small-sized wireless network at the bayonet socket place of garden, then the radio receiving transmitting module S11 on the car-mounted terminal should be the Zigbee module that is adapted to the Zigbee technology.
In concrete enforcement, the concrete implementation of interface module S12 should be corresponding with the interface of exterior storage medium.Exterior storage medium should carry out data transfer through the way of contact and car-mounted terminal 100.The form of storage medium can but be not limited to be: have the storer of USB interface or have the smart card of microcircuit.If exterior storage medium adopts USB interface, then interface module S12 should be a usb interface controller; If exterior storage medium is an IC-card, then interface module S12 should be the IC-card read write line.
In concrete enforcement, CPU S14 can look the microprocessor that specific requirement selects to have control and calculation function.The chip of realizing CPU S14 function includes but not limited to: digital signal processor (DSP), special IC (ASIC), field programmable gate array (FPGA) or the single-chip microcomputer with embedded system, for example ARM (Advanced RISC Machines) single-chip microcomputer.
In concrete enforcement, the concrete form of Tip element S15 also can have a lot, for example can adopt the voice suggestion driver, also can adopt warning lamp to point out.
Fig. 2 shows a kind of concrete way of realization of car-mounted terminal 200.Car-mounted terminal 200 adopts ARM main control chip S24 as CPU.Zigbee module S21 can realize the radio communication of distance about 100 meters, can satisfy car-mounted terminal 200 and extraneous wireless information interaction like this.Utilize GPS module S13 can obtain the current location of vehicle in real time, can in real time locating information that collects and preset path be compared through path comparison function.Through speech coding technology, can advance at vehicle and take place when unusual, report the prompting driver immediately.
Zigbee module S21 and GPS module S13 communicate with ARM main control chip S24 through serial ports 1, the serial ports 2 of ARM main control chip S24 respectively, and path comparison function and sound prompt function are the functional modules that loads in the system.
Behind the car-mounted terminal electrifying startup, Zigbee module S21, GPS module S13, ARM main control chip S24 just start working.Zigbee module S21 begins to search for the Zigbee base station, and serial ports begins to detect the data that whether have ARM main control chip S24 to send simultaneously.GPS module S13 begins to receive the locating information of satellite and sends to ARM main control chip S24 through serial ports 2.
After system gets into operate as normal; After in case the path of vehicle comparison function is triggered; The master control process will start path comparison function, and the GPS locating information that begins serial ports 2 is received and the set path information of download are compared, and the GPS locating information that actual reception arrives under the real time record.If comparison result has unusually, then call the sound prompt function module, the prompting driver is taken place unusually.Arrive the purpose garden up to vehicle, the master control process can Turn Off Path comparison function.
And when vehicle arrives the bayonet socket place of each garden; Zigbee module S21 detects the Zigbee base station and adds the base station; Relevant information on the car-mounted terminal 200 all can be passed to Zigbee module S21 through serial ports 1, and Zigbee module S21 is transferred to the base station through wireless mode more then.The backstage also is through sending instructions under the Zigbee base station to Zigbee module S21, and then sends to ARM main control chip S24 through serial ports 1 and do corresponding processing.
For the vehicle of transportation customs bond goods, whole transportation is divided into and produces initial garden, vehicle is in transit and changes these three parts of purpose garden over to.Car-mounted terminal 100 shown in Figure 1 is mainly used in supervises vehicle this part in transit, and when utilizing 100 pairs of haulage vehicles of car-mounted terminal to supervise, process is following:
In car-mounted terminal 100, be provided with two specific mode bits, a mode bit is used to indicate whether downloaded set path information, and another mode bit is used to indicate whether opened path comparison function.For example; Can adopt 2 bits (bit) as two mode bits; " 00 " expression is not downloaded set path, is not opened path comparison function; " 10 " expression has been downloaded set path, has not been opened path comparison function, and " 11 " expression has been downloaded set path, opened path comparison function, and " 01 " is represented not download set path, opened path comparison function.When system initialization, two specific mode bits are " 00 ", and the current state of car-mounted terminal is not for downloading set path and not opening path comparison function.
Entrusted path that the enterprise of acknowledgement of consignment bonded goods can the administrative center through customs selects a shipping goods as set path, and this set path information is put on record to administrative center.In initial garden, can set path information be kept in first exterior storage medium that the managerial personnel of customs are held in advance.Here only should not be interpreted as with limiting to and only set path information is kept in first exterior storage medium; Because in the practical implementation process; Can also other information be kept in first exterior storage medium, these information include but not limited to: information of vehicles, cargo manifest information.
In initial garden, the managerial personnel of customs insert car-mounted terminal 100 with first exterior storage medium, and send download command and give car-mounted terminal 100.After car-mounted terminal 100 is received download command, will from first exterior storage medium, download said set path.Here the set path information of only only downloading should be interpreted as with limiting to, the out of Memory of preserving in the storage medium can also be comprised.
With the mode bit of renovated bus mounted terminal 100, this moment, two specific mode bits were updated to " 10 " from " 00 " behind the download set path, and the current state of car-mounted terminal 100 is updated to be downloaded set path and do not open path comparison function.
The car-mounted terminal of having downloaded set path 100 is installed on the vehicle; When vehicle hopes to sail initial garden into; Card inlet place in initial garden; Car-mounted terminal 100 is arranged on the base station at card inlet place, initial garden with access, thereby can make car-mounted terminal 100 insert a wireless network, and car-mounted terminal 100 can be communicated with the base station at card inlet place, initial garden.Here, the base station that is arranged on initial garden is referred to as first base station.
Behind car-mounted terminal 100 access of radio network, first base station that said particular state position " 10 " is sent to the card inlet place through wireless mode is to report the current state of car-mounted terminal 100.Here only should not be interpreted as only the particular state position to be sent to first base station with limiting to, can also comprise out of Memory, for example information of vehicles, driver information, cargo manifest information.
First base station at card inlet place sends to the control desk at card inlet place with the particular state position of receiving, after the information that information and back bench control system that control desk sends the base station provide is compared, if the errorless then clearance vehicle of arguing.Here should not be interpreted as that the keeper only only compares the particular state position, can also comprise out of Memory, for example information of vehicles, driver information, cargo manifest information with limiting to.
After the discharging of goods, when vehicle hopes to roll initial garden away from, initial garden go out the bayonet socket place, car-mounted terminal 100 still can send to out current state first base station at bayonet socket place.Here should not be interpreted as first base station that only only the particular state position is sent to out the bayonet socket place with limiting to, can also comprise out of Memory, for example information of vehicles, driver information, cargo manifest information.
First base station that goes out the bayonet socket place sends to out the control desk at bayonet socket place with the particular state position of receiving, after the information that information and back bench control system that control desk sends the base station provide is compared, if the errorless then clearance vehicle of arguing.Here should not be interpreted as that the keeper only only compares the particular state position, can also comprise out of Memory, for example information of vehicles, driver information, cargo manifest information with limiting to.
Argue after the clearance, send open command at control desk through first base station that goes out the bayonet socket place and give car-mounted terminal 100.Car-mounted terminal 100 starts path comparison function after receiving out the open command of sending first base station at bayonet socket place; And said particular state position is updated to " 11 ", the current state that is about to car-mounted terminal 100 is updated to be downloaded set path and has opened path comparison function.
The back vehicle of letting pass of arguing rolls initial garden away from, and it is in transit promptly to belong to vehicle, just should begin the travel path of vehicle is supervised from beginning this moment.After the car-mounted terminal 100 startup paths comparison function, the vehicle position information that beginning receives according to GPS module S13 is confirmed the travel path of vehicle.Can adopt technology at present commonly used to confirm the travel path of vehicle to repeat no more here according to the positional information of vehicle.
Whether in the process that vehicle is advanced, car-mounted terminal 100 is compared the travel path and the set path of vehicle, take place unusually with the travel path of confirming vehicle.Car-mounted terminal 100 finds that through comparison the travel path of vehicle takes place can control Tip element S15 and send information to the driver when unusual, takes place unusual with the travel path of prompting driver vehicle.
Described here comprise multiple situation unusually, for example, travel path departs from set path or vehicle abnormality stops.After the driver receives prompting, should get back to set path as early as possible, advance by set path again.
Compared with prior art, when the vehicle that adopts 100 pairs of car-mounted terminals shown in Figure 1 to transport bonded goods is supervised on the way, need not to set up network and connect, directly can realize through the path comparison.Not only implementation procedure is fairly simple, and therefore can reduce information greatly by the probability that other people steal owing to need not transmit information through public network, thereby has improved the security of transportation.
